Funzione mysql_list_dbs() PHP
Definizione e uso
La funzione mysql_list_dbs() elenca tutte le basi di dati presenti nel server MySQL.
Sintassi
mysql_list_dbs(connessione)
Parametro | Descrizione |
---|---|
connessione | Opzionale. Specifica l'identificatore di connessione SQL. Se non specificato, viene utilizzata l'ultima connessione aperta. |
Descrizione
mysql_list_dbs() restituirà un puntatore di risultato che contiene tutte le basi di dati disponibili nel processo MySQL corrente.
Utilizzare la funzione mysql_tablename() per esplorare questo puntatore di risultato, o qualsiasi altra funzione che utilizza una tabella di risultato, ad esempio mysql_fetch_array().
Esempio
<?php $con = mysql_connect("localhost", "hello", "321"); if (!$con) { die('Could not connect: ' . mysql_error()); } $db_list = mysql_list_dbs($con); while ($db = mysql_fetch_object($db_list)) { echo $db->Database . "<br />"; } mysql_close($con); ?>
Output simile a:
mysql test test_db